Annotation:

Abstract. The article reveals the forms and methods of work on the value orientation in the structure of moral and legal self-determination of the future customs specialist. To date, it can be stated that there is no professional standard of a customs specialist, which indicates the complexity of formulating clear requirements for the above-mentioned specialists. An important requirement for a modern customs specialist is the formation of the ability to make decisions in unusual situations, to bear social and ethical responsibility for decisions. Customs specialist must have certain qualities and training. Thus, the presented requirements for the training of customs specialists necessitate the formation of moral qualities for the chosen professional activity, as legal knowledge and impeccable morality should be merged professional qualities that determine their personal and professional development. Moral self-determination of children and youth is the subject of analysis in modern psychological and pedagogical science. Moral self-determination is considered as the most important element of self-determination of the individual, which is “the Central mechanism of personal maturity essence”. The author, based on the requirements of the GEF offers directions of activity of pedagogical support for the formation of moral orientations in the structure of moral and legal self-determination of future customs officers.
